The Kollel replies:
The Mishnah in Negaim quoted in the Gemara Shevuos describes different levels of whiteness which correspond to the different words used to describe leprous spots - Se'es, Sapachas and Baheres.
The Gemara seems to understand that the word Sapachas means "subsidiary" since the root is the same root as sefach- "addition." Thus there are varying levels of white involved and Chazal received a tradition that one of them is the color of an eggshell membrane.
